Central Texas-style brisket is oak-smoked for hours until tender, with a peppery bark. Austin is one of the country's best cities for this barbecue tradition.
Beef sausage links with coarse-ground meat and smoky seasoning are a Texas barbecue staple, commonly served by the pound with pickles and onions.
Breakfast tacos are flour or corn tortillas filled with eggs, potatoes, beans, bacon, or chorizo. They are an everyday Austin morning ritual.

Moderate for U.S. city trips: hotels can be pricey in peak times, dining is varied, and transit is limited so rideshares or car hire can add cost.
Tip 18-20% in restaurants, 10-15% for taxis, and $1-2 per drink or coffee if there is table or bar service.
